Council of Churches in Zambia Release Statement from the 28th General Conference
"We, the Church Leaders from 24 member churches of the Council of Churches in Zambia (CCZ) met at Mulungushi University in Kabwe from the 15th to 19th August 2009 for the 28th General Conference to deliberate and reflect on issues relating to the spiritual, social, political and economic areas in our nation under the theme "Seeking Justice for All." We acknowledge that a lot of injustices and violation of human rights and degradation of human dignity has penetrated various sectors of our society including the church, private sector as well as government institutions…" To read the entire statement, click here: http://globalministries.org/news/africa/council-of-churches-in-zambia.html

Global Ministries Announces the Establishment of a New Endowment Fund
Global Ministries is pleased to announce the establishment of the First United Church of Christ, Pomeroy - Behle Endowment Fund.  This new Wider Church Ministries endowment fund is established by the First United Church of Christ in Pomeroy, Iowa, as it ends is visible ministry.  It will witness in a permanent way to the high priority the church places on sharing God's love with other children of God, the leadership of Reverend Harold L. Behle, and the service of Global Ministries missionary Mark H. Behle.  Distributions for the fund will support work in Africa.  For more information on this Fund click http://globalministries.org/africa/projects/first-united-church-of.html

GM Missionary Participates in a Human Rights Workshop in the Philippines
Bruce Van Voorhis, GM missionary serving in Hong Kong, recently wrote: "At this human rights workshop organized by Interfaith Cooperation Forum (ICF), most of the 25 to 30 participants were Moros, or Muslims, from Mindanao as well as young people from Nepal, Indonesia and Sri Lanka. My role was to provide some information about the U.N. human rights system, ways to document human rights violations and what to do with this documentation to assist the victims and to reform systems that perpetuate human rights violations…" To read the entire mission story, click here: http://globalministries.org/eap/missionaries/visit-to-the-philippines.html
